A Multidatabase Transaction Model for InterBase.
Ahmed K. Elmagarmid, Yungho Leu, Witold Litwin, Marek Rusinkiewicz:
A Multidatabase Transaction Model for InterBase.
VLDB 1990: 507-518@inproceedings{DBLP:conf/vldb/ElmagarmidLLR90,
author = {Ahmed K. Elmagarmid and
Yungho Leu and
Witold Litwin and
Marek Rusinkiewicz},
editor = {Dennis McLeod and
Ron Sacks-Davis and
Hans-J{\"o}rg Schek},
title = {A Multidatabase Transaction Model for InterBase},
booktitle = {16th International Conference on Very Large Data Bases, August
13-16, 1990, Brisbane, Queensland, Australia, Proceedings},
publisher = {Morgan Kaufmann},
year = {1990},
isbn = {1-55860-149-X},
pages = {507-518},
ee = {db/conf/vldb/ElmagarmidLLR90.html},
crossref = {DBLP:conf/vldb/90},
bibsource = {DBLP, http://dblp.uni-trier.de}
}
Abstract
The management of multidatabase transactions presents new and interesting challenges, due mainly to the requirement of the autonomy of local database systems.
In this paper, we present an extended transaction model which provides the following features useful in a multidatabase environment: (1) It allows the composition of flexible transactions which can tolerate failures of individual subtransactions by taking advantage of the fact that a given function can frequently be accomplished by more than one databse system; (2) It supports theconcept of mixed transactions allowing compensatable and non- compensatable subtransactions to coexist within a single global transaction; and (3) Itincorporates the concept of time in both the subtransaction and global transaction processing, thus allowing more flexibility in transaction scheduling.
We formally define the extended transaction model and discuss its transaction scheduling mechanism.
Copyright © 1990 by the VLDB Endowment.
Permission to copy without fee all or part of this material is granted provided that the copies are not made or
distributed for direct commercial advantage, the VLDB
copyright notice and the title of the publication and
its date appear, and notice is given that copying
is by the permission of the Very Large Data Base
Endowment. To copy otherwise, or to republish, requires
a fee and/or special permission from the Endowment.
Online Paper
CDROM Version: Load the CDROM "Volume 1 Issue 5, VLDB '89-'97" and ...
DVD Version: Load ACM SIGMOD Anthology DVD 1" and ...
Printed Edition
Dennis McLeod, Ron Sacks-Davis, Hans-Jörg Schek (Eds.):
16th International Conference on Very Large Data Bases, August 13-16, 1990, Brisbane, Queensland, Australia, Proceedings.
Morgan Kaufmann 1990, ISBN 1-55860-149-X
References
- [AG88a]
- Robert K. Abbott, Hector Garcia-Molina:
Scheduling Real-time Transactions.
SIGMOD Record 17(1): 71-81(1988)
- [AG88b]
- Robert K. Abbott, Hector Garcia-Molina:
Scheduling Real-time Transactions: a Performance Evaluation.
VLDB 1988: 1-12
- [AGS87]
- Rafael Alonso, Hector Garcia-Molina, Kenneth Salem:
Concurrency Control and Recovery for Global Procedures in Federated Database Systems.
IEEE Data Eng. Bull. 10(3): 5-11(1987)
- [BST87]
- Yuri Breitbart, Abraham Silberschatz, Glenn R. Thompson:
An Update Mechanism for Multidatabase Systems.
IEEE Data Eng. Bull. 10(3): 12-18(1987)
- [DELO89]
- ...
- [ED89]
- ...
- [ED90]
- Ahmed K. Elmagarmid, Weimin Du:
A Paradigm for Concurrency Control in Heterogeneous Distributed Database Systems.
ICDE 1990: 37-46
- [EH88]
- Ahmed K. Elmagarmid, Abdelsalam Helal:
Supporting Updates in Heterogeneous Distributed Database Systems.
ICDE 1988: 564-569
- [EVT88]
- ...
- [Gen87]
- ...
- [GK88]
- Hector Garcia-Molina, Boris Kogan:
Node Autonomy in Distributed Systems.
DPDS 1988: 158-166
- [GS87]
- Hector Garcia-Molina, Kenneth Salem:
Sagas.
SIGMOD Conference 1987: 249-259
- [GP86]
- Virgil D. Gligor, Radu Popescu-Zeletin:
Transaction management in distributed heterogeneous database management systems.
Inf. Syst. 11(4): 287-297(1986)
- [Gra81]
- Jim Gray:
The Transaction Concept: Virtues and Limitations (Invited Paper).
VLDB 1981: 144-154
- [HR83]
- Theo Härder, Andreas Reuter:
Principles of Transaction-Oriented Database Recovery.
ACM Comput. Surv. 15(4): 287-317(1983)
- [LE90]
- Yungho Leu, Ahmed K. Elmagarmid:
A Hierarchical Approach to Concurrency Control for Multidatabases.
DPDS 1990: 202-210
- [LER89]
- ...
- [LEU90]
- ...
- [LM86]
- ...
- [LP81]
- ...
- [LT88]
- ...
- [Mos81]
- ...
- [Pet81]
- ...
- [Pu88]
- Calton Pu:
Superdatabases for Composition of Heterogeneous Databases.
ICDE 1988: 548-555
- [RELL90]
- Marek Rusinkiewicz, Ahmed K. Elmagarmid, Yungho Leu, Witold Litwin:
Extending the Transaction Model to Capture more Meaning.
SIGMOD Record 19(1): 3-7(1990)
- [ROEL90]
- ...
- [VP86]
- ...
- [WQ87]
- Gio Wiederhold, Xiaolei Qian:
Modeling Asynchrony in Distributed Databases.
ICDE 1987: 246-250
- [WV90]
- Antoni Wolski, Jari Veijalainen:
2PC Agent Method: Achieving Serializability in Presence of Failures in a Heterogeneous Multidatabase.
PARBASE / Databases 1990: 268-287
Copyright © Tue Mar 16 02:22:01 2010
by Michael Ley (ley@uni-trier.de)